rollup-plugin-local-resolve

Resolves Node-style directories with index.js files in Rollup

Rollup by default doesn't handle resolving ./folder to ./folder/index.js internally. While there is the rollup-plugin-node-resolve plugin which also resolves directories as well as all dependencies from the node_modules directory, these may sometimes be too much for the use case at hand.

Installation

npm install --save-dev rollup-plugin-local-resolve

Usage

import { rollup } from 'rollup';
import localResolve from 'rollup-plugin-local-resolve';

// This will resolve `./files` to `./files/index.js` if the file exists
rollup({
  entry: './files',
  plugins: [localResolve()],
});

Things to improve on

  • Check for index.js file asynchronously
  • Use absolute paths instead of relative ones to be consistent with how Rollup handles modules

Not working with other plugins

Rollup plugins config looks like this:

import babelrc from 'babelrc-rollup'
const $rollup = rollupLoadPlugins()
const plugins = [
	$rollup.sourcemaps({ loadMaps: true }),
	$rollup.commonjs(),
	$rollup.vue(),
	$rollup.localResolve(),
	$rollup.nodeResolve({
		browser: true,
	}),
	$rollup.includepaths({
		paths: [
			'src',
		],
		extensions: ['.js', '.json', '.vue'],
	}),
	$rollup.babel(babelrc()),
	$rollup.progress(),
	$rollup.alias({ '@library': 'library' }),
	$rollup.visualizer(),
]

And I am trying to import like this:

import { initVueInstances } from '@library/scripts/register'

Got this error:

scripts bundling error: Error: Could not load /Users/grawl/Sites/site/library/scripts/register.js (imported by /Users/grawl/Sites/site/frontend/partials/script.js): ENOENT: no such file or directory, open '/Users/grawl/Sites/site/frontend/scripts/register.js'
